ITEM 8.01.  OTHER EVENTS.

On June 13, 2007, Blue Ridge Paper Products Inc.’s parent company, Blue Ridge Holding Corp., a Delaware corporation (“Blue Ridge Holding”), entered into an Agreement and Plan of Merger (the “Merger Agreement”) with Rank Group Limited (the “Rank Group”), Packaging Holdings Inc. (“NewCo”) and, solely in its capacity as the Stockholder Representative, KPS Special Situations Fund, L.P. (“KPS”), which provides for, among other things, the merger (the “Merger”) of NewCo with and into Blue Ridge Holding, with Blue Ridge Holding surviving as the surviving corporation (the “Surviving Corporation”) and becoming a wholly-owned subsidiary of the Rank Group or one of its affiliates.  On June 22, 2007, the above-referenced parties entered into Amendment No. 1 to the Merger Agreement (“Amendment No. 1”).  At the effective time of the Merger, Rank Group will acquire Blue Ridge Holding and its subsidiaries (including Blue Ridge Paper Products Inc.) for an aggregate consideration of $338 million, subject to certain adjustments.  Copies of the Merger Agreement and Amendment No. 1 are attached hereto as Exhibits 99.1 and 99.2, respectively.
